    Responsibilities & Requirements

    Responsibilities


    • Serves as a member of the interdisciplinary team. Provides physical therapy evaluation to determine the extent of functional limitations relevant to the diagnosis.
    • Develops treatment plan that is targeted and adjusted to decrease or eliminate the functional limitations.
    • Uses the physical elements of thermotherapy, electrotherapy, hydrotherapy, exercise, postural training/biomechanics gait training, soft tissue mobilization, and independent living skills training for treatment.
    • Objectively documents progress in elimination of symptoms and restoration of function. Is involved with a full spectrum of patients, including adult and geriatric populations.
    • Provides supervision and direction to physical therapist assistants to assure that patient goals and objectives are met.
    • Reports directly to the Administrative Director of PM&R with indirect supervision from the Senior Physical Therapist, Program Manager and Medical Director of Rehab
